JOB DESCRIPTIONS
- Design solutions based on Domain-Driven Design (DDD), CQRS, and Event-Sourcing.
- Define and maintain API standards using OpenAPI/Swagger 3.0, RESTful principles, and JSON best practices.
- Work with authentication/authorization mechanisms using OAuth2/OIDC (Identity Providers).
- Design OLTP and analytical schemas for MariaDB, and map/convert legacy data types from Oracle.
- Lead technical discussions, review designs, and ensure architectural consistency across teams.
- Collaborate with stakeholders and development teams to ensure smooth delivery.
JOB QUALIFICATIONS
- Strong experience in Java, Spring Boot, Spring Cloud ecosystem.
- Deep understanding of DDD, CQRS, Event-Sourcing.
- Experience designing RESTful APIs with Swagger/OpenAPI 3.0.
- Proficiency in OAuth2/OIDC authentication patterns.
- Strong data modeling skills with MariaDB and legacy database migrations.
- Good communication and solution design skills.
- Bachelor's degree in Computer Science or related field.
BENEFITS
Successful candidates will be part of a friendly, motivated and committed talent teams in FPT Software FSOFT) with various benefits and attractive offers:
- Successful candidates will be offered a friendly, motivated working environment;
- Get involve in major full-cycle project with large scale and opportunities to work directly with specialists and experts in system designing in Japanese top corporations in producing medical devices.
- FPT care health insurance provided by AON and is exclusive for FPT employees.
- Company shuttle buses provide convenient way of transportation for all employees.
- Annual Summer Vacation: following company's policy and starts from May every year.
- Other allowances: transportation support by company bus, lunch allowance, working on-site allowance, etc. plus company support for housing in District 9.
- F-Town Campus provide many facilities for FPT Software employees such as football ground, basketball & volleyball, gym center, cafeteria, etc.